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Hochgebirgs-Großohrmaus | Falber Ackerling |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Tier) | Fungi (Pilze)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ordatiere) | Basidiomycota (Ständerpilze) |
| Class | Mammalia (Säugetiere) |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) |
| Order | Rodentia (Nagetiere) | Agaricales (Champignonartige) |
| Family | Cricetidae | Strophariaceae |
| Genus | Auliscomys | Agrocybe |
| Species | Auliscomys sublimis | Agrocybe putaminum |
